A new renewable energy project is taking shape in Tulare County, California. This project involves the construction of a battery storage facility and solar panels on approximately 380 acres in Terra Bella. Although the project is still in its early stages, it was approved in 2019 and is expected to be operational by next year. This development aligns with the state’s goal of moving away from fossil fuels and promoting the use of renewable energy. Several precautions are in place to prevent fire risks, such as separate units and water suppression systems. Moreover, the project promises to create local jobs while committing to preserve the surrounding farmland.

Safety measures and responsible land management
Safety is at the heart of the development of this project. Charlie Norman, chief of the Tulare County fire department, specified that a multitude of precautions have been put in place to ensure the safety of the facility. The segregation of units is one of the strategies deployed, providing essential protection against potential fire risks. Plans also include access roads for fire trucks and a water storage system designed to handle emergencies related to combustible materials.
Economic impacts and ecological rehabilitation
The economic impact of this initiative is not limited to energy production. The project also aims to provide numerous local jobs, injecting new economic dynamism into the region. Responsible land management is another central aspect. Each initiative is accompanied by a rehabilitation plan aimed at restoring nature upon project completion, ensuring that the surrounding agricultural land remains preserved.
